Balugo, Oriental Mindoro, Philippines
Overview
Balugo is a small, peaceful community in Oriental Mindoro, best known for its rural charms and close-knit atmosphere. Life here centers around agriculture, local markets, and scenic river views, making it a relaxing destination with genuine Filipino hospitality.
Best Time to Visit
December to May for dry, sunny weather ideal for hiking and exploring the countryside.
Local Tips
Public transport is limited; arrange tricycles in advance or consider renting a scooter if staying longer. Cash is king as ATMs are unavailable, bring enough Philippine pesos for your stay.
Cultural Etiquette
Greet locals with a smile and polite 'po' and 'opo' to show respect. Dress modestly in public and remove shoes when entering homes. Tipping is not expected, but always appreciated.
Safety Warnings
Balugo is generally safe, though walking outside well-lit areas at night is not advised due to limited lighting and stray dogs. Beware of petty theft in busier marketplace areas; keep belongings secure.
Hidden Gems
Discover freshwater swimming spots along the river, or trek behind East Fields to reach local waterfalls only known to residents.
